@charset "utf-8"; body { margin: 0px; padding: 0px; font-family: Verdana, Geneva, \5FAE\8F6F\96C5\9ED1; font-size: 12px; color: #333; background: #E9E9E9; min-width: 1346px; } ul, ol, li, h1, h2, h3, h4, h5, h6, p, form, dl, dt, dd, div { margin: 0px; padding: 0px; font-weight:normal; } ul, ol { list-style: none; } fieldset, img { border:0; } a { text-decoration:none; outline:0 none; cursor:pointer; color: #333; } a:hover { text-decoration:none; color: #F60; } p { line-height:1.5; } .clr { clear:both; height:0px; overflow:hidden; } .left { float:left; } .right { float:right; } .wrapper { margin: 0px auto; width: 100%; } .header { width: 100%; background: #14639C; } .header120 { margin: 0px auto; width: 1346px; height: 120px; background: url(../images/topbg.jpg) no-repeat; } .header120 .logo { background: url(../images/logo.png) no-repeat; height: 68px; width: 237px; margin-top: 26px; margin-left: 72px; } .header120 .data { background: url(../images/data.png) no-repeat; height: 54px; width: 821px; margin-top: 36px; margin-left: 78px; } .nav50 { background: #1B597D; height: 50px; } .nav50 ul { margin: 0px auto; width: 1320px; height: 50px; } .nav50 ul li { text-align: center; float: left; height: 50px; width: 110px; } .nav50 ul li a { font-size: 16px; line-height: 50px; color: #FFF; display: block; } .nav50 ul li a:hover { background: #0F3044; } .nav50 ul li ul { position: absolute; display: none; z-index: 99; } .nav50 ul li ul li { float: none; border-style: none; height: 34px; width: 160px; } .nav50 ul li ul li a { background: #D9D9D9; text-align: left; font-size: 15px; color: #333; height: 34px; line-height: 34px; display: block; padding-left: 12px; } .nav50 ul li ul li a:hover { color:#FFF; background: #0F3044; } .nav50 ul li:hover ul{ display: block; } .main1346 { margin: 0px auto; width: 1346px; background: #FFF; } .banner1346 { width: 1346px; } .main1200 { margin: 0px auto; width: 1200px; } .title_news { font-size: 18px; color: #333; background: url(../images/ico1.png) no-repeat 0px 4px; height: 30px; padding-left: 30px; } .news_more { width: 52px; margin-top:6px; } .title_news1 { font-size: 18px; color: #333; height: 38px; border-bottom: 1px solid #CCC; } .title_news1 .bg1 { background: url(../images/ico1.png) no-repeat 0px -98px; padding-right: 30px; } .title_news1 .bg2 { background: url(../images/ico1.png) no-repeat 0px -198px; padding-right: 30px; } .title_news1 .bg3 { background: url(../images/ico1.png) no-repeat 0px -298px; padding-right: 30px; } .title_news2 { font-size: 18px; color: #333; background: url(../images/ico1.png) no-repeat 0px -398px; height: 30px; padding-left: 30px; } .title_news1 .bg4 { background: url(../images/ico1.png) no-repeat 0px -498px; padding-right: 30px; } .title_news1 .bg5 { background: url(../images/ico1.png) no-repeat 0px -598px; padding-right: 30px; } .title_news1 .bg6 { background: url(../images/ico1.png) no-repeat 0px -698px; padding-right: 30px; } .title_news1 .bg7 { background: url(../images/ico1.png) no-repeat 0px -798px; padding-right: 30px; } .pic_news { width: 580px; height: 381px; } .mainbox576 { width: 576px; height: 381px; } .listnews1 { font-size: 14px; line-height: 34px; background: url(../images/ico1.png) no-repeat 0px -886px; height: 34px; padding-left: 15px; } .data1 { font-size: 14px; float: right; clear: both; } .mainbox381 { width: 381px; } /*活动预告*/ .iactivity { border-bottom: 1px dashed #CCC; padding-bottom: 10px; } .iactivity h1 { font-size: 15px; line-height: 34px; font-weight: bold; } .iactivity h2 { font-size: 13px; line-height: 22px; background: url(../images/ico1.png) no-repeat 0px -1096px; padding-left: 20px; color: #777; } .iactivity h3 { font-size: 13px; line-height: 22px; background: url(../images/ico1.png) no-repeat 0px -1198px; padding-left: 20px; color: #777; } .mainbox340 { width: 340px; height: 268px; } .mainbox340 a { width: 340px; height: 268px; display: block; } .mainbox340 a:hover { width: 338px; height: 266px; border: 1px solid #F00; } .mainbox340 .p15 { padding: 15px; } .links_text { font-size: 14px; line-height: 35px; background: url(../images/ico1.png) no-repeat 0px -985px; float: left; height: 35px; width: 152px; } .links_text a { padding-left: 15px; } .bottom1 { background: url(../images/bottombg.jpg) no-repeat; height: 243px; width: 1346px; } .bottom1 h1 { width: 353px; margin-left: 120px; padding-top: 50px; } .bottom1 h2 { width: 622px; font-size: 14px; line-height: 28px; color: #fff; padding-top: 50px; } .bottom1 h2 a { color: #fff; } .bottom1 h2 a:hover { color: #f60; } .bottom1 h3 { width: 124px; font-size: 14px; color:#FFF; text-align: center; padding-top: 50px; } .bottom2 { background: #242424; height: 64px; width: 1346px; font-size: 14px; line-height: 64px; color: #fff; text-align: center; } /* 列表页 */ .listcolumn { margin: 0px auto; width: 1270px; } .listcolumn_left { width: 270px; float: left; } .listcolumn_left .title240 { font-size: 28px; line-height: 80px; color: #000; text-align: center; height: 80px; width: 240px; border-top: 4px solid #9D1314; border-bottom: 1px solid #ccc; background: url(../images/title240.png) no-repeat; } .listcolumn_left .title241 { font-size: 16px; line-height: 60px; color: #000; text-align: center; height: 60px; width: 240px; border-bottom: 1px solid #ccc; } .listcolumn_left .title241 a { color: #000; } .listcolumn_left .title241 a:hover { color: #f60; } .listcolumn_left .title210 { font-size: 14px; line-height: 40px; text-align: center; height: 40px; width: 210px; border-bottom: 1px solid #ccc; } .listcolumn_right { width: 995px; float: right; } .listcolumn_right .title995 { height: 80px; width: 995px; } .listcolumn_right .title995 .ibox20 { font-size: 16px; line-height: 20px; color: #bababa; text-align: right; height: 20px; padding-right: 80px; clear: both; } .listcolumn_right .title995 .ibox20 a { font-size: 16px; line-height: 20px; color: #bababa; } .listcolumn_right .title995 .ibox20 a:hover { color: #f60; } .listcolumn_right .title995 h1 { height: 60px; width: 600px; } .listcolumn_right .title995 h2 { height: 60px; width: 316px; font-size: 24px; line-height: 60px; color: #333; text-align: right; } .listcolumn_right .title995 h3 { height: 60px; width: 60px; } .listcolumn_right .ibox930 { width: 930px; background: url(../images/titlenews.png) repeat; } .listnews2 { font-size: 16px; line-height: 58px; height: 58px; padding-left: 20px; } .data2 { font-size: 16px; float: right; clear: both; color: #999; padding-right: 20px; } /*内容页*/ .infotitle { font-size: 24px; line-height: 38px; text-align: center; } .infoauthor { font-size: 15px; color: #999; text-align: center; }